Azerbaijan, Russia, and Iran Form Trilateral Customs Working Group

Baku: Azerbaijan, Russia, and Iran will establish a trilateral working group in the field of customs, APA reports. This development is aimed at enhancing cooperation in customs-related matters between the three nations.

According to Azeri-Press News Agency, this initiative was highlighted in the Communiqu© from the trilateral meeting focused on transport, energy, and customs cooperation. The document expressed satisfaction with the signing of the statute for the trilateral working group. This group seeks to promote transit transportation between the Republic of Azerbaijan, the Islamic Republic of Iran, and the Russian Federation.
